Increased Demand and Limited Resources (200 words):The COVID-19 pandemic has led to a surge in demand for e-commerce worldwide, resulting in a substantial increase in shipping volumes. As a significant player in global trade, China has witnessed a surge in exports, leading to a strain on the shipping industry. Coupled with limited resources, such as container shortages and disruptions in their supply chains, logistics companies are struggling to cope with the sudden influx of shipments.Moreover, heightened safety measures and travel restrictions have exponentially increased the complexity of the logistical process. Border controls, mandatory quarantines, and reduced staffing at both customs and transportation hubs have led to congestions and backlogs, significantly impacting the overall shipping timelines.II. Stringent Customs Clearance Procedures (200 words):Customs clearance is a critical step in the shipping process, ensuring compliance with regulations and ensuring the legality of goods being transported. In recent times, customs procedures have become even more stringent, particularly due to security concerns and efforts to curb the illicit trade of goods.Increased scrutiny and inspections at customs checkpoints have contributed to further delays. The meticulous examination of documents, verification of cargo contents, and duplication of inspections have caused processing times to extend significantly.To alleviate these issues, authorities and customs agencies are exploring digitalization and implementing technologies such as blockchain to streamline the clearance process. However, the adoption of these new systems is gradual, and their impact on reducing shipping delays is yet to be fully realized.III. Transportation Challenges (200 words):The transportation network connecting China and the UK has also faced its fair share of challenges. Limited air cargo capacity due to reduced international passenger flights (a significant means of transportation for air freight) has led to fewer options for shipping goods. Consequently, high demand and limited availability have resulted in increased costs as well as delayed and rescheduled flights.The situation is compounded by the fact that shipping goods by sea, although typically more affordable, has also experienced disruptions. Container shortages, port congestions, and the slow turnaround of vessels from increased safety procedures have led to significant delays in goods reaching their destinations.IV.
